Additionally, whistles, hidden pouches and pickpocket-safe luggage can offer reassurance when you don’t have a pal to observe your back. But maintain your “walking around” cash and bank cards in two locations on your person, so you’ll still have sources if a thief strikes. Take valuables with you whenever you go to the restroom, and ask waitstaff to control your desk. For safety towards knockout medication that can be slipped into beverages, look for products corresponding to bracelets, coasters and take a look at strips that may discreetly detect these harmful substances. Always seek medical consideration when you suppose you’ve been drugged, because it could lead to theft or sexual assault.

Utah’s national parks are well-traveled, but I at all times carry additional water and check local climate situations, especially for flash floods in slot canyons. I avoid climbing alone at dusk, maintain a physical map useful, and stick with designated trails. Park rangers are great assets for real-time path updates, making solo travel right here really feel secure and enjoyable.

Learn 10–20 fundamental phrases in the local language and use them at markets, cafes, and taxis to shift interactions from transactional to conversational. Japan and Singapore stand out for low ranges of avenue harassment, punctual transit methods, and intensive convenience-store networks that make solo logistics easy. For nature and journey, New Zealand’s Department of Conservation huts, marked trails and emergency beacons make solo climbing rather more manageable than in plenty of other countries. Pre-book tours by way of respected platforms, examine information licenses, and cross-reference current reviews—fraudulent operators often have inconsistent booking particulars and few verified evaluations.
